diff options
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 22 |
1 files changed, 14 insertions, 8 deletions
@@ -1,17 +1,23 @@ -# Maintainer: Andrew O'Neill <andrew at meanjollies dot com> +# Maintainer: Andrew O'Neill <andrew at haunted dot sh> pkgname=musikcube -pkgver=0.65.0 +pkgver=3.0.2 pkgrel=1 pkgdesc='A terminal-based cross-platform music player, audio engine, metadata indexer, and server' arch=('x86_64') url="https://github.com/clangen/${pkgname}" -license=('BSD') -conflicts=("${pkgname}-git") -depends=('faad2' 'libogg' 'libvorbis' 'flac' 'libmicrohttpd' 'lame' 'ncurses' 'boost-libs' 'pulseaudio' 'libpulse' 'libev' 'alsa-lib' 'curl' 'ffmpeg' 'taglib') -makedepends=('cmake' 'boost') -source=("${url}/archive/${pkgver}.tar.gz") -sha256sums=('2c86400eeee38ecb9642e93cf043408c651466bf5859d70d831d27a962ac7006') +license=('BSD-3-Clause') +depends=('faad2' 'libogg' 'libvorbis' 'flac' 'libmicrohttpd' 'lame' 'ncurses' 'libpipewire' 'pulseaudio' 'libpulse' 'libev' 'alsa-lib' 'curl' 'ffmpeg' 'taglib' 'libgme') +makedepends=('asio' 'cmake' 'patchelf') +optdepends=('libopenmpt: OpenMPT support') +source=("${pkgname}-${pkgver}.tar.gz::${url}/archive/${pkgver}.tar.gz") +sha256sums=('65f82db36d635bdbfd99f67d1d68c9e1aedf8e38efa627f303cf7971c306d063') + +prepare() { + cd "${pkgname}-${pkgver}" + + sed -i 's/itemListMap/itemMap/' src/plugins/taglib_plugin/TaglibMetadataReader.cpp +} build() { cd "${pkgname}-${pkgver}" |